 Historic Berry Bike Tour Set for July 18
(July 1, 2009) Oak Hill and The Martha Berry Museum has scheduled its second Historic Berry Bike Tour of the summer for 10 a.m. Saturday, July 18. Tours are free and open to the public. Reservations are encouraged but not required. Participants must furnish their own bicycles, and helmets should be worn by all riders. Call 706-368-6775 for more information or to RSVP.

 Outdoor Movie Series to Feature Marilyn Monroe in "Some Like it Hot"
(June 26, 2009) Movies on the Meadow continues Friday July, 10, with the classic Marilyn Monroe feature “Some Like it Hot.” This summer-long outdoor film series offers a family-friendly atmosphere and the experience of viewing classic films in the shadow of Oak Hill and The Martha Berry Museum. This summer’s theme is “Hollywood Rebels.” Movies are scheduled for the second Friday of every month.

Chris Delfausse to Head New Men's Lacrosse Program
(June 16, 2009) Berry has tapped Chris Delfausse to serve as head coach when men’s lacrosse makes its campus debut as an intercollegiate sport in 2010-11. A head coach for women’s lacrosse – to be added that same year – has yet to be selected.

Berry Selects Stephanie Dunn to Lead Women's Basketball Program
(June 10, 2009) Athletic Director Todd Brooks announced Wednesday that Stephanie Dunn has been named the new head coach for women's basketball. She comes to Berry from Saint Pius X Catholic High School in Atlanta, where she compiled a 170-34 record and led her teams to state championships in 2004, 2006 and 2007.
